Formule excel

Fermé
jyb - 25 févr. 2016 à 20:18
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 25 févr. 2016 à 20:53
bonjour
=CONCATENER([Route.xlsx]Feuil1!$C$571;"_";[Route.xlsx]Feuil1!$D$571;"_";[Route.xlsx]Feuil1!$E$571)
comment incrementé le chiffre 571 vers 572;573;;;etc dans cette formule
merci

1 réponse

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 416
Modifié par Vaucluse le 25/02/2016 à 20:54
Bonsoir

essayez si vous voulez incrémenter en vertical (on suppose?)


=INDIRECT("Route.xlsx]Feuil1!C"&LIGNE($A571))&"_"&INDIRECT("[Route.xlsx]Feuil1!D"&LIGNE($A571))&"_"&INDIRECT("[Route.xlsx]Feuil1!E"&LIGNE($A571))

une fois entre guillemets le blocage des colonnes C, D, E est inutile
le signe & remplace concaténer
INDIRECT transforme en adresse chaque texte composé
LIGNE(A571) donne le n° de ligne de la cellule A571 et s'incrémente en vertical


crdlmnt



La qualité de la réponse dépend surtout de la clarté de la question, merci!
0